Address N4vaANDekEpyWxB2r6qmj5PGsbaM9PHL1w

Total received 52.45158544 NMC
Total sent 52.45158544 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Feb. 26, 2022, 9:50 p.m. 7e2da4398… 600840 52.45158544 NMC 0.00000000 NMC
Feb. 26, 2022, 9:50 p.m. 69b95e2be… 600840 52.45158544 NMC 0.00000000 NMC